Research On Solid-liquid Phase Equilibrium Of Three Phenylacetic Acid Series And One Aromatic Ketone

Solid-liquid phase equilibrium play an important role in chemical thermodynamics,and it is the theoretical support and foundation of industrial crystallization technology.However,its current development status still remains at the initial stage of theoretical analysis,data accumulation,and model establishment.Meanwhile,it faces a series of problems such as a large number of blank databases,imperfect assessment systems,and traditional measurement methods,etc.which hinder the rapid development of this field.This paper aim at starting from solving the above problems.In this study,the solubility of four solid organics of 2-Chlorophenylacetic acid,4-Chlorophenylacetic acid,4-Methoxyphenylacetic acid and Raspberry Ketone in various pure solvents and binary mixed solvents were determined by static equilibrium method.Moreover,thermodynamic analysis and dissolution mechanism were performed on the dissolution process,and solubility data was correlated by seven models.Its core work includes as follows:(1)Draw solubility curves and analyze the solubility of compouds,summarize the dissolution rules of four solid organics in the target solvents,and found that it follows the "like dissolves like" rule,"Solvation law",and"solubility of functional groups" rule.(2)The thermodynamic parameters of the dissolution enthalpy,the dissolution entropy and Gibbs free energy were calculated by using thermodynamic models.And it concluded that the dissolution process of four solid organics in selected solvents were endothermic and spontaneous.Furthermore,the dissolution enthalpy was the main contributor during the dissolution process.The most important conclusion is that the results of thermodynamic analysis and solubility analysis verified the accuracy of each other.(3)The three empirical equation(Modified Apelblat equation,Van't Hoff equation,?h equation),and three activity coefficient equation(Wilson model,NRTL model,UNIQUAC model)and the modified JA-Van't Hoff model were used to correlate the solubility data of the four solid organics.It is found that Modified Apelblat equation and Van't Hoff equation have universal applicability,and the average relative deviation is less than 1%,while the application of three activity coefficient equation and modified JA-Van't Hoff model were worse,which show good applicability with the average relative deviation fluctuate between 2-3%.The main innovation of this paper is the earlier study of the solid-liquid phase equilibrium of phenylacetic acid derivatives and aryl ketone derivatives.In addition,the experimental method on study of the mixed solvents with the combination of "excellent solvent","good solvent",and "inferior solvent"were proposed for the first time,and successfully applied,and obtained the conclusions.Besides,the JA-Van't Hoff model was deduced to correlate the experimental data,whose conclusion proves that the experimental data is highly consistent with the calculated data with a small average relative deviation,and it can be used for data correlation and interpolation of experimental objects.The research results of this paper can fill the blank databases in the field of solid-liquid phase equilibrium,provide theoretical basis and data support for the four solid organics in industrial crystallization technology,so as to make the production more pure,greenization,and sustainability.It is of great significance to promote the development of solid-liquid phase equilibrium to the direction of high efficiency,systematization,and comprehensive production.
